Output d9686058140fcc71e669f766b1e980f775feba74b13f9be2b511f81499bae8f5:0

value
2150257
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e8cba007e8473d79786c1ab5edde64cb75126bb41c6b7b93a2a71aa62fc84a81
address
bc1par96qplggu7hj7rvr267mhnyed63y6a5r34hhyaz5ud2vt7gf2qswfryfw
transaction
d9686058140fcc71e669f766b1e980f775feba74b13f9be2b511f81499bae8f5
spent
true